Matithiah [1]
Matithi'ah. (gift of God).
1. A Levite who presided over the offerings made in the pans. 1 Chronicles 9:31. Compare Leviticus 6:20; Leviticus 6:12; etc.
2. One of the Levites appointed by David to minister before the Ark in the musical service, 1 Chronicles 16:5, "with harps upon Sheminith," compare 1 Chronicles 16:21, to lead the choir. 1 Chronicles 15:18; 1 Chronicles 15:21; 1 Chronicles 26:3; 1 Chronicles 26:21.
3. One of the family of Nebo who had married a foreign wife, in the days of Ezra. Ezra 10:43.
4. Probably a priest, who stood at the right hand of Ezra, when he read the law to the people. Ezra 8:4.
